WebIn the Editor toolbar drop-down, choose Editing Windows > Create Features. The Create Features window appears and can be docked on the right side of the workspace. In the Create Features window, click the Organize Templates button. Inspect the layers listed in the Organize Features Template window. how to install a kitchen worktop https://ecolindo.net

WebSelect Features: Select features from selectable layers by clicking them or dragging a box over them. Clear Selected Features: Deselect the currently selected features in all layers. Edit Tool: Select and edit features in an edit session. Attributes: Open the Attributes window to modify the attribute valves of selected features. WebArcMap’s tools and commands are on a number of toolbars, including: The Standard toolbar has a wide range of commands, like Open and Save map document, Cut, Copy, and Paste, Undo, Redo, Add Data, Editor, etc. The Tools toolbar provides interactive tools to Zoom In, Zoom Out, Pan, zoom to Full Extent, Select features, Clear Selection, Identify ... WebThe features in the Spatial Adjustment toolbar allow you to edge snap, rubbersheet, and trans-form spatial features as well as transfer attributes from one feature to another. The new toolbar works within an ArcMap edit session so that the tools and commands used for spatial adjustments can take advantage of Editor toolbar functions

WebJan 9, 2008 · There are two main tools to use to select features interactively on the map: The Select Features tool on the Tools toolbar. The Edit tool on the Editor toolbar (The Edit tool and the ability to select features with an edit task will only be available when you are in an edit session.) Title: ArcGIS Desktop: A Selection of Time-Saving ... WebNov 17, 2010 · ArcGIS 10 makes it easy to edit the vertices and segments in features. To modify the shape of a feature, select it and click the Edit Vertices button on the Editor toolbar or simply double-click the feature …

Editing geographic data is the process of creating, modifying, or deleting features and related data on layers in a map. Each layer is connected to a data source that defines and stores the features; this is typically a geodatabase feature class or a feature service.
